Bajaj Platina 135 Design
The design of the Bajaj Platina 135 was kept minimalistic yet stylish, making it appealing to riders who wanted a simple but refined look. The bike sports a slim and elongated body that gives it a classic commuter appearance. It is equipped with a bright headlamp, alloy wheels, and eye-catching body graphics that set it apart from other entry-level motorcycles. The lightweight build also made it easier to maneuver in city traffic, enhancing its practicality.
Bajaj Platina 135 Performance
At the heart of the Platina 135 lies a 135cc, air-cooled, 4-stroke engine that generates around 13 bhp of power and 11 Nm of torque. Coupled with a 5-speed gearbox, the bike delivers smooth gear shifts and balanced performance. Whether on crowded urban roads or highways, the Platina 135 proved to be a dependable performer. The engine’s refinement and power output gave riders confidence while ensuring fuel efficiency remained a highlight.
Bajaj Platina 135 Features
Despite being a budget-friendly bike, the Platina 135 was packed with features that enhanced rider comfort and convenience. It came with a digital-analog instrument cluster, telescopic suspension at the front, and a comfortable long seat designed for extended rides. Its ergonomic seating position made it ideal not only for city rides but also for longer commutes. Additionally, its light frame and well-balanced chassis made it easy to handle, even for new riders.
Bajaj Platina 135 Mileage
One of the biggest strengths of the Platina 135 has always been its impressive mileage. On average, the bike delivers between 65 kmpl to 70 kmpl, making it a top choice for riders seeking maximum fuel savings. Under controlled riding conditions, many users even reported close to 80 kmpl, making it one of the most efficient bikes in its category. This outstanding mileage, combined with durability, made it a reliable everyday partner.
Bajaj Platina 135 Price
At the time of its launch, the Bajaj Platina 135 was priced between ₹55,000 to ₹60,000 (Indian Rupees). In Malaysian currency, this translates to approximately RM 3,100 to RM 3,400. With such a competitive price tag, buyers received a motorcycle that delivered great mileage, solid performance, and low maintenance costs. This combination of features made the Platina 135 a true value-for-money motorcycle in its era.
Quick Specifications of Bajaj Platina 135
- Engine: 135cc, air-cooled, 4-stroke
- Power: ~13 bhp
- Torque: ~11 Nm
- Gearbox: 5-speed manual
- Mileage: 65 – 70 kmpl (up to 80 kmpl in ideal conditions)
- Price: ₹55,000 – ₹60,000 / RM 3,100 – RM 3,400
- Notable Features: Digital-analog console, alloy wheels, comfortable long seat, lightweight body
